lynslee Grumbling makeup huzzie so true but I’ve noticed with the RU-vid changes the influencers who built their hundreds of thousands of subs on giveaways now have abysmal views going back almost a year. One I watch who is lovely had over 350k subs and her views range from maybe 9k to 15k with one 40k vid in the past few months. It’s a shame cause so many sub to win stuff and could care less about content. And Some creators don’t do anything to cultivate a stronger relationship with new viewers Nowadays sheer subscriber numbers often means little for views and income. I just find that all fascinating!

If you are struggling to remove eyeliner or mascara, saturate your eyes in coconut oil and massage it in and the makeup will slide right off, plus it conditions your lashes.

The MAC fix+ is great for spraying after you put on powders to make them really melt into the skin and look less cakey. It is also great to use for wetting your brush for highlighters or foiled/shimmer eyeshadows.

With the it brow pencil, keep in mind when you use it that, the color depends on pressure. The lighter you push, the lighter the color. I have platinum blonde hair and that is the only brow pencil I have found to be light enough.
